IAUSUBS@CFA.HARVARD.EDU or FAX 617-495-7231 (subscriptions) CBAT@CFA.HARVARD.EDU (science) URL http://www.cfa.harvard.edu/iau/cbat.html SUPERNOVA 2008bu IN ESO 586-G2 R. Covarrubias, Observatories of the Carnegie Institution of Washington and Anglo-Australian Observatory; and N. Morrell, on behalf of the Carnegie Supernova Project, report a spectroscopic observation (range 400-1000 nm) obtained on Apr. 22.24 UT with the Magellan II Clay telescope (+ LDSS3) at Las Campanas Observatory, which shows 2008bu (cf. CBET 1341) to be a young type-II supernova. Comparison with a library of supernova spectra via the 'superfit' tool (Howell et al. 2005, Ap.J. 634, 1190) gives a very good match with the spectrum of SN 1993W at four days after explosion. Assuming for the host galaxy (ESO 586-G2) the NED recession velocity of 6630 km/s (Theureau et al. 1998, A.Ap. Suppl. 130, 333) an expansion velocity of 9200 km/s is derived for the minimum of the H_beta absorption.
